Risks and Side Effects
While the benefits can be appealing, it’s essential to consider the risks associated with steroid use:
- Hormonal imbalances
- Liver damage
- Increased risk of heart disease
- Psychological effects such as aggression and mood swings

Q: Can steroid use lead to permanent damage?
A: Yes, prolonged or improper use of steroids can lead to serious health issues, some of which may be irreversible.
Q: What is Post-Cycle Therapy (PCT)?
A: PCT is a treatment phase following a steroid cycle designed to help restore the body’s natural hormone levels.
